Output 107a7a3fcb67c8256f6b62da93b2df3580fdf5b806564c7448d13aa90eec364f:0

value
30362838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d28a63d674db674bcb3ff074d0867f3a458c5da OP_EQUAL
address
MU4YGC8hkoQcyjsGB1G8dWcggMpryNu4mG
transaction
107a7a3fcb67c8256f6b62da93b2df3580fdf5b806564c7448d13aa90eec364f
spent
true